Firm Expands Strength in Trusts & Estates, Corporate Transactions, and Complex LitigationHill Wallack LLP Welcomes Partners Mitchell T. Grayson and Andrew B. Cohen
Princeton, NJ - February 18, 2026:
Hill Wallack LLP is pleased to announce that Mitchell T. Grayson and Andrew B. Cohen have joined the firm as Partners, further strengthening the firm’s capabilities across its Trusts and Estates, Corporate, and Litigation practices.
Mitchell T. Grayson joins Hill Wallack as a member of the firm’s Trusts and Estates and Corporate practice groups. A highly accomplished transactional and tax attorney, Grayson focuses his practice on estate planning, for business owners, developers, and high net worth individuals and families, purchases and sales of businesses, and commercial real estate matters. His multidisciplinary background includes a Master of Laws (LL.M.) in Taxation, a B.S. in Business Administration, and licensure as a Certified Public Accountant (CPA). This unique combination of legal, tax, and accounting experience enables him to provide pragmatic counsel and structure sophisticated transactions designed to minimize federal and estate tax exposure.
Grayson represents clients in corporate and commercial real estate transactions, including acquisitions, financing arrangements, and entity structuring. He also advises franchisees throughout New Jersey and across the East Coast in franchise acquisitions, agreement negotiation, and dispute resolution, helping protect their business interests at every stage. He is an active member of the American Bar Association Sections of Taxation, Real Property, and Business Law; the American Institute of Certified Public Accountants; the Estate and Financial Council of Southern New Jersey; and the New Jersey State Bar Association.
Andrew B. Cohen joins the firm as a Partner in its Litigation practice. An experienced litigator, Cohen focuses on complex civil and commercial litigation, with particular depth in construction law, commercial disputes, and real estate-related litigation. He represents businesses, property owners, and industry professionals in matters involving contract disputes, construction liens, change order claims, collections, employee theft claims, and personal injury litigation, delivering strategic guidance designed to resolve disputes efficiently while protecting long-term business interests.
A significant portion of Cohen’s practice involves construction and development-related disputes. He represents developers, contractors, subcontractors, suppliers, and lenders in matters involving delays, payment disputes, scope changes, and performance obligations. He has appeared in state and federal courts throughout New Jersey and brings substantial trial and appellate experience. Cohen previously served as Special Litigation Counsel to Harrison Township in Gloucester County, where he successfully defended claims at both trial and appellate levels and pursued bond claims that enabled completion of unfinished subdivision improvements. He earned his law degree from Temple University School of Law and is admitted to practice in New Jersey and Pennsylvania.
